We Can't Change the World, But We Wanna Build a School in Cambodia
A young Japanese man named Kota Tanaka (Osamu Mukai) works to raise money and then build an elementary school in Cambodia.

🎬 MovieFinder's Take
The film constructs its narrative on the quiet, personal revolution of its protagonist rather than grand gestures. It explores the motivation that springs from everyday apathy and the simple, daunting desire to create something tangible and good.
What lingers after the credits is a subdued but persistent sense of agency. It's a story not about changing the world, but about the world failing to change you. — MovieFinder Editorial
